Schalke defender admits being aware of Milan interest: “There have been some talks”

Schalke defender Malick Thiaw has confirmed that there were talks regarding a potential move to AC Milan, but did not shed much more light.

Paolo Maldini and Frederic Massara tried to sign a new centre-back during the January transfer window after Simon Kjaer sustained a season-ending injury and while there were several players linked and lots of rumours, one did not arrive.

One of the players that was linked by multiple sources was Thiaw, who is deemed a talented young profile for the future with the ability to be useful in the present, but no agreement was reached with Schalke and the 21-year-old remained to try and help the Gelsenkirchen club gain promotion back to the top flight.

Interviewed by WAZ, the defender commented on his failed Milan move and admitted that there were talks.

“There have been some talks that my agents have dealt with. I focused on Schalke and I’m still here. God has a destiny for everyone. I prefer promotion over being the most expensive player in the 2. Bundesliga history. But of course both are possible,” he said.

It was recently reported by Calciomercato.com that Milan are still in the market for a new centre-back and Thiaw was among the names listed as potential targets, so he may get his big move yet.
